It's Movember!
There is a new charity event called "Movember" that is attempting to raise the awareness of prostate cancer among men during the month of November. The aim of Movember is to make male health fun by putting the Mo (moustache in Australian) back on the face of American men and in the process raise some serious funds and awareness regarding the number one male health issue today: prostate cancer.
Prostate Cancer is the most common non-skin cancer in the US with one in six men developing the disease. In 2007, more than 218,000 men will be diagnosed with the disease and more than 27,000 American men will die from the disease.
